JASON MALACHI

Originally from Gaithersburg, Maryland, Jason’s releases include: "Critical", "Come Home", "A Hero Fell" (#1 in the Netherlands for 4 consecutive weeks), "I Know I Can Make it" - (feat. Dru Hill), "How I Do", "Let Me Let Go", and "Tell It Like It Is (remix)". Recent releases include, "UnReleased", a mix-tape style album with never before released songs recorded over the past decade, a new remix video for his hit song "Don't Walk Away", and a brand new music video and remix single EP for his most streamed song, "Critical KCB Radio Edit" which had a debut at #92 on the Australian Pop/Dance charts! Jason’s currently working on his highly anticipated new Pop/R&B Album (“Got This Feeling”) with industry veteran producer Chuck Slay, which he’s looking to release in late 2023.

Since the release of his debut pop album “Tell It Like It Is” in 2003, Jason Malachi has had a promising career; Notwithstanding a #1 radio single “A Hero Fell” for 4 consecutive weeks on the pop charts, a #92 debut on the pop/dance charts, headlining the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ame (Cleveland) and Club Jet (Mirage Hotel Vegas), working with Death Row Records, collaborating with world renown Pop/R&B recording group Dru Hill, opening for Jagged Edge, working with legendary Atlantic Records President Jerry Greenberg, and gracing the stage of the UCMVA Awards with the likes of Tony Melendez, John Michael Talbot and Matt Maher; Along with many more accolades.

Jason’s launch to international fame began when his Latin Pop/Dance song “Mamacita” (produced by Tony Kurtis) was used in the finalist round of “Dancing with The Stars (Spain)” on syndicated television in 2007 - After that, Dj’s around the world began spinning the song on radio stations and night clubs causing it to spread like wildfire! The controversy began when radio personalities in the U.S. and abroad mistakenly started playing “Mamacita” as a brand new song by the now late King of Pop, Michael Jackson. This led to King MJ personally calling Jason in 2008 and congratulating him on his new found success, which was the ultimate validation of his musical career.

Jason released his last full length pop album “Critical” produced by multi-platinum selling producer Damon Sharpe in 2011 which earned him international acclamations, as well as phenomenal attention and publicity with worldwide radio and television airplay in all formats, including over 20 million digital streams. In 2014, he released “Come Home”, an inspirational Pop/Christian Gospel album that captures Jason's deep spiritual background. In late 2019, Jason teamed up with Australia's mega dance DJ KCB and released "Critical KCB Radio Edit", which earned him another top 100 appearance. Jason has also graced the cover of German music entertainment magazine "Xposed", has been featured twice on Fox's TMZ entertainment show, and has been featured in both Newsweek and RollingStone publications!!!
